Secure digital memory cards have taken the lead in the digital memory card market from compact flash, offering nearly as much capacity in a smaller package. Mini/micro-SD cards, also known as transflash cards, have improved on the SD model, offering nearly the same functionality and capacity in a much smaller and more convenient package.
